This little girl is none other than Farah ahmedi, from Afghanistan

who became a victim of war . Today she earns in dollars

and do you know what is so wonderful about that , Because she

doesn’t know to read and write , yet because of her belief and

confidence she is now settled in America along with her mother

and is living a life of a winner. Though she was handicapped , she

could’nt be handicapped in her mind, for which she has been

rewarded well for being courageous in the face of adversity.

Farah now can walk with the help of prosthetics , thanks to the

world of medicine and engineering she now lives her life of

dreams , she still remembers the moment when she refused to wear

prosthetics and thanks the nurses in Germany where she was

operated and fit with the limbs because if it had not been for them,

it wouldn’t have allowed her so much of freedom.


She is a living example of a person who has endured so much pain

at such a tender age and has had the courage to face the death of

her father and sisters in the war and it was not over with that, her

brothers are missing and she has no clue as to where they are, but

still she lives with hope and happiness and is glad that she was able

to save her mother atleast. Doesn’t this tell us how much brave and

solemn this girl must have been to face so many adversities in her
